AC Equipment Ground
Within EPA, the preferred ground is the AC equipment ground the third-wire terminal electrically bonds the AC equipment ground to the ground bus at the main service equipment panel of the facility

Auxiliary Ground
RISK: the difference in potential that could exist between different grounding systems (AC grounding and the Auxiliary grounding) SO: auxiliary ground and ac equipment ground need to be bonded together whenever possible IF both grounding systems are present, resistance between AC and Auxiliary ground shall be < 25 ohms.

Equipotential Bonding
appropriate for remote or field operations where equipment is being serviced and a properly set up EPA is not available
Electrically interconnecting All things in the area everything within the system will be at some shared potential (potential vs Ground may be elevated). No difference in potential within the handling system, no discharge is possible ESD-susceptible items within the system can be safely handled

Important notes:
Metal bench tops (stainless steel worksurfaces) MUST be connected directly to AC equipment ground with no added resistance. Avoidance of CDM issue. Wires used within the EPA shall be of sufficient strength, not to be inadvertently broken or disconnected. Resistance of the conductor from the groundable point ground of any ESD technical element (worksurface, floor, chair, wrist strap) to common point ground shall not be greater than 1 ohm.

Wrist Straps
Test Equipment Integrated checker or meter, whether it is a single meter or a collection of instruments that are capable of measuring from 5.0 x 104 ohms to at least 1.0 x 1010 ohms with a test voltage between 7 and 30 volts DC open circuit. Some integrated checkers require manual selection to wrist strap resistance test ranges. Hand-held electrode One test lead of sufficient length

Footwear
Test Equipment Integrated checker or meter, whether it is a single meter or a collection of instruments that are capable of measuring from 5.0 x 104 ohms to at least 1.0 x 1010 ohms with a test voltage between 7 and 30 volts DC open circuit. Some integrated checkers require manual selection to Footwear resistance test ranges. Hand-held electrode Foot electrode Two test leads of sufficient length
